How to Make Creamy Cajun Chicken Orzo
Now that you have all your ingredients ready, let’s dive into making this Creamy Cajun Chicken Orzo! Follow these simple steps, and you’ll have a delicious dinner on the table in no time.
Step 1: Heat the Olive Oil
Start by heating a tablespoon of olive oil in a large skillet over medium heat. The oil should shimmer but not smoke. This is where the magic begins!
Step 2: Cook the Chicken
Add the diced chicken breast to the skillet. Cook it for about 5-7 minutes, stirring occasionally, until it’s browned and cooked through. The chicken should be juicy and tender, so don’t rush this step!
Step 3: Sauté the Vegetables
Next, toss in the diced onion, bell peppers, and minced garlic. Sauté them for about 3-4 minutes until they soften and become fragrant. The colors will brighten up your skillet, making it even more inviting!
Step 4: Add Orzo and Cajun Seasoning
Now, it’s time to add the orzo pasta and Cajun seasoning. Stir everything together, ensuring the orzo is well-coated with the spices. This step is crucial for infusing that bold Cajun flavor into the dish!
Step 5: Pour in Chicken Broth
Pour in the chicken broth, bringing the mixture to a boil. This will help the orzo cook perfectly while soaking up all those delicious flavors. Keep an eye on it, as it can bubble over if you’re not careful!
Step 6: Simmer Until Tender
Once boiling, reduce the heat to a simmer. Let it cook for about 10-12 minutes, stirring occasionally. You want the orzo to be tender but not mushy. It should have a slight bite to it, like a warm hug!
Step 7: Stir in Heavy Cream
After the orzo is cooked, stir in the heavy cream. This is where the dish transforms into a creamy delight! Cook for an additional 2-3 minutes until everything is heated through and well combined.
Step 8: Season and Serve
Finally, season with salt and pepper to taste. Give it a good stir, and your Creamy Cajun Chicken Orzo is ready to serve! Dish it out in bowls, and watch your family’s eyes light up with joy.

Creamy Cajun Chicken Orzo: A Flavorful Dinner You’ll Love!
- Total Time: 30 minutes
- Yield: 4 servings 1x
- Diet: Gluten Free
Description
Creamy Cajun Chicken Orzo is a delicious and flavorful dish that combines tender chicken, creamy sauce, and orzo pasta, all seasoned with Cajun spices for a delightful dinner experience.
Ingredients
- 1 lb chicken breast, diced
- 1 cup orzo pasta
- 2 cups chicken broth
- 1 cup heavy cream
- 1 tablespoon Cajun seasoning
- 1 tablespoon olive oil
- 1 cup bell peppers, diced
- 1/2 cup onion, diced
- 2 cloves garlic, minced
- Salt and pepper to taste
Instructions
- In a large skillet, heat olive oil over medium heat.
- Add diced chicken and cook until browned and cooked through.
- Stir in the onion, bell peppers, and garlic, cooking until softened.
- Add the orzo and Cajun seasoning, stirring to combine.
- Pour in the chicken broth and bring to a boil.
- Reduce heat and simmer until the orzo is tender, about 10-12 minutes.
- Stir in the heavy cream and cook for an additional 2-3 minutes until heated through.
- Season with salt and pepper to taste before serving.
